I had a thought today that could help to change tactics in groups without changing the core itself. At least I hope it has no effect on the core.
As the thread says, it is about the race chat. How about creating a separate chat window for escapes and allowing them to switch back and forth between the main chat (pelOton) and the group chat so that the group can coordinate with each other and use tactics if necessary. In real life, no one (except the TV cameras / microphones) can hear what is being discussed in the group. So we would come pretty close to that, wouldn't we?
To keep it as clean as possible and not create thousands of chats, there are a few conditions.
1. Teams in escape >= 2
2. Formation of escape >= 10km
3. Formation of escape before finish line > 30km
4. Stage / race is no TT or TTT
(5. Maximum number of active chats) - has be defined
In order to differentiate the chats, they need to be named accordingly. I am thinking of the kilometre of origin and the name of the team in the group that has the best ranking of the season. In the rare case of several groups with the same teams, they might have to be numbered. As soon as the group has fallen apart, the final kilometre is added in addition to the start.
Whenever the group breaks up (not the pelOton!), the chat becomes inactive, but remains viewable for the former teams and after the race, all chats will then be visible to the teams. The spectators can follow and see them chat live - cameras and microphones, you know.
To switch between the different chats we can add a drop down field / list that allows a direct jump into the favored chat. Added here as "Switch Chat".
